Ps-61: Isolation, Expansion, and Differentiation of Human Fetus Hippocampus Neural Stem Cells
چکیده انگلیسی مقاله
Objective: Neural stem cells (NSCs) are the only cells that are capable to regenerate the central nervous system (CNS) except embryonic stem cells. These cells are achievable from different zones in CNS such as sub-ventricular zone, hippocampus, epandymal cells, etc. Neural stem cells have the ability to differentiate to neuron, oligodendrocyte and astrocyte. Also, NSCs create a new approach to treat some neurodegenerative diseases such as Parkinson, Alzheimer and the other CNS disease including brain stroke and spinal cord injury. In this study we have decided to isolate, expand and differentiate human fetus hippocampus neural stem cells to three neural lineages. Materials and Methods: Tissue samples were dissected from hippocampus of legal aborted 20 week human fetus. Each sample was washed 3 times with cold PBS then the trypsin was added and incubates for 5 minutes. To inactive the trypsin, trypsin inhibitor was added to the sample. The isolated cells were cultured in neurobasal media containing B27, bFGF 10 μg/ml and EGF 20 μg/ml. To differentiate the NSCs into three neural lineage cells fetal bovine serum (5%) added to the media. Results: The isolated cells could form some spheres after 5 days called neurospheres and these cells express Nestin. Differentiated cells were fixed and there were some cells expressed β-tubulin (neuron marker), some of them GFAP (astrocyte marker) and a few of them O4 (oligodendrocyte marker). Conclusion: Our study shows that there are some neural stem cells in hippocampus of human fetus which are able to provide three different CNS cells and it could be a good choice for treating CNS disease.
